Transaction 8866ffa4b04bcb876ff602fbfd8af509572481870d40d6d8c0032063297b3e5e
1 Input
1 Output
-
8866ffa4b04bcb876ff602fbfd8af509572481870d40d6d8c0032063297b3e5e:0
- value
- 668656
- script pubkey
- OP_0 OP_PUSHBYTES_20 2eaf54544cc7cde6b53ae29510c9d2559e5a8031
- address
- bc1q96h4g4zvclx7ddf6u223pjwj2k094qp32smkmz